Enable:
The default is to enable the port. Check the “Disable” if you want to disconnect the port
Tx Bandwidth Control
Enable this function will restrict the given port’s sending speed to the selected value.
Rx Bandwidth Control
Enable this function will restrict the give port’s receiving speed to the selected value
Advertised Speed
Changing the speed and duplex mode of a given port.
Pause Flow Control
Enable or Disable the pause frame from control. The default is enabled for both RX/TX. This
option needs to be enabled for the Rate Control to work.
Trunking
Enable the Trunking group for this particular port. Trunking combines multiple ports into one
single port. The Trunk group table is as followed:
Group Ports
Trunk 0 1, 2, 13, 14
Trunk 1 3, 4, 15, 15
Trunk 2 5, 6, 17, 18
Trunk 3 7, 8, 19, 20
Trunk 4 9, 10, 21, 22
Trunk 5 11, 12, 23, 24
*Please make sure to press “Apply” after making changes.
